What are temporary disability benefits?

Temporary disability benefits are payments provided to employees who are unable to work for a limited period due to a non-permanent illness or injury. These benefits help replace a portion of lost wages while the individual recovers and is unable to perform their job duties. The duration, eligibility requirements, and amount of benefits can vary depending on the employer's policy or state law. Typically, temporary disability benefits are available through state disability insurance programs or workers’ compensation if the injury is work-related.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a temporary disability case manager, and why are they important?

To excel as a Temporary Disability Case Manager, you need knowledge of disability laws, claims processes, and case management best practices, usually supported by a degree in healthcare, human resources, or a related field. Familiarity with claims management software, medical records systems, and relevant certifications like Certified Disability Management Specialist (CDMS) is valuable. Strong communication, empathy, and problem-solving skills help you advocate for claimants and coordinate with medical providers and employers. These abilities are essential for efficiently managing cases, ensuring regulatory compliance, and supporting positive outcomes for both employees and organizations.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als managing temporary disability claims,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als handling temporary disability claims often encounter challenges such as navigating complex regulations, managing sensitive medical information, and ensuring timely communication between employees, healthcare providers, and employers. Staying updated on changing laws and maintaining confidentiality are crucial. Effective organizational skills, ongoing training, and strong interpersonal communication help address these challenges and ensure claims are processed efficiently and ethically.
